Company: Finning Power Rental LP (UK) Number of Openings: 1 Worker Type: Permanent Position Overview: Finning Power Rental is one of the world's leading providers of custom rental power solutions. Our extensive range of world-class rental equipment includes everything from power generators and load banks to transformers. We are looking for an Area Sales Representative the North and Scotland. Job Description:

The Are Sales Representative will be responsible for driving sales of Finning Power Rental solutions to current and potential customers, providing them with technical information on products and services. By leveraging your expertise and understanding of customer needs, you will help maximize profitability and market share.

Responsibilities:

  • Market Engagement: Generate high-quality sales leads, identify customer requirements, win new customers, and nurture existing client relationships to develop new opportunities within targeted markets. Build long-term, mutually beneficial relationships with customers to achieve significant market share gains. 70% new business, 30% account management.

  • Sales Plan Development: Develop and execute a Sales Plan for the segment and territory, utilizing digital platforms, lapsed accounts, prospects, and portfolio history. Prepare and deliver quotes, technical presentations, attend marketing events, maintain necessary information on CLM, and provide timely reports (financial, sales planner, etc.). Contribute to sales forecasts and cost/sales analysis.

  • Receivables Management: Ensure all monies are received within agreed payment terms for the customer base.

  • Collaboration: Develop and maintain effective working relationships with Technical Operations, Applications, Finance, and wider business teams to ensure the holistic quality of proposals and services delivered to customers.

Knowledge, Skills, and Experience:

  • Relevant sales experience in the industrial services or rental business.

  • Strong track record of meeting or exceeding sales targets.

  • Experience in contract negotiation.

  • Proven ability to build and maintain strong customer relationships.

  • Product knowledge, preferably in the generator or related technical products industry, and market awareness of the rental industry.

  • Proven ability to achieve market share growth, meet revenue targets, and maintain customer satisfaction.
